Seedings have been announced for the upcoming substate volleyball tournaments for Iola and neighboring high schools.
Iola High’s Fillies (6-27) have the sixth seed and will face third-seeded Towanda-Circle High (22-16) at about 3 p.m. Saturday in the Kansas Class 4A Substate Tournament.
The substate competition will be at El Dorado High School’s gymnasium.
A win against Towanda-Circle would put Iola up against the winner of second-seeded Independence (18-12) and Winfield (3-31) in the semifinals.
Top-seeded Chanute (31-1) headlines the opposite side of the bracket. The Blue Comets will play Field Kindley High of Coffeyville (1-25) and the eight seed. Seeds four and five, host El Dorado (14-23) and Augusta (12-23), will face off in the other quarterfinal side.
Eight 4A substate winners will advance to the state tournament Oct. 27 at the Salina Bicentennial Center.

HUMBOLDT HIGH’S Lady Cubs have the sixth seed in its Class 3A substate tournament. Humboldt (16-18) will take on third-seeded Wellsville (22-15) at about 3 p.m. Saturday in the Fredonia High School gymnasium. The winner will take on the winner of two-seed Jayhawk-Linn (27-6) and seven- seed Central Heights (3-25).
Burlington (33-3) controls the top seed and will take on Leon-Bluestem (3-25) on the other side of the bracket. The winner of that game will face either Eureka (15-11) or host Fredonia (15-15).
The Class 3A winners also will travel to Salina for the state tournament.

MARMATON Valley will host a Class 1A-Division I substate tournament. The Wildcats are seeded fourth at 15-21 and will take on the fifth-seeded Heritage Christian Academy out of Olathe, 1-25, at 1 p.m. Top-seeded Waverly (20-9) has a first-round bye and will take on the winner.
Lebo (17-13) and St. Paul (18-14) are the second and third seeds and will face each other in the other semifinal.

MEANWHILE, Southern Coffey County holds the top seed and will host its own Class 1A-Division II substate tournament. Crest is a part of this tournament as well.
Tournament action begins at 1 p.m.
Only five teams are in the Southern Coffey County pod; none with a winning record.
The Lady Titans (13-17) are guaranteed a first-round bye and will face the winner of fourth seed Elk Valley (2-31) and fifth seed Lady Lancers (0-28).
Chetopa, the second seed at 10-21, will play third-seeded Altoona-Midway (7-30) in the other semifinal matchup.
State tournaments for both divisions of Class 1A schools will be Oct. 27 at Fort Hays State University.

YATES CENTER is the sixth seed in the Class 2A substate hosted by Uniontown. The tournament begins at 1 p.m.
The Wildcats (15-21) will take on Bishop Seabury Academy of Lawrence, seeded third at 18-12. The winner will face either second Oswego (26-10) or seventh seed Marais Des Cygnes Valley (5-20).
Host Uniontown is the top seed at 26-9 and will face Arma-Northeast (6-26). Pleasanton, the fourth seed at 21-16, takes on fifth-seeded Lyndon, 16-18, in the other quarterfinal.
The Class 2A state tournament is Oct. 27 at Emporia’s White Auditorium.
